Aeltsje Brinksma
About
Aeltsje Brinksma has authored 15 papers that have received a total of 504 indexed citations.
This includes 14 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health, 7 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health and 6 papers in Physiology. The topics of these papers are Childhood Cancer Survivors' Quality of Life (14 papers), Acute Lymphoblastic Leukemia research (6 papers) and Nutrition and Health in Aging (5 papers). Aeltsje Brinksma is often cited by papers focused on Childhood Cancer Survivors' Quality of Life (14 papers), Acute Lymphoblastic Leukemia research (6 papers) and Nutrition and Health in Aging (5 papers) and collaborates with scholars based in The Netherlands and United States. Aeltsje Brinksma's co-authors include Wim J. E. Tissing, Esther Sulkers, Pétrie F. Roodbol, Willem A. Kamps and Eveline S.J.M. de Bont and has published in prestigious journals such as Clinical Nutrition, Psycho-Oncology and Critical Reviews in Oncology/Hematology.
